Inverness boss Neil McCann has moved to bring in Billy Dodds as his assistant. The former Ross County No. 2 has agreed to help Caley Thistle out, as they look to pull away from the Scottish Championship drop zone.
McCann has taken the reins in the short-term until John Robertson comes back from compassionate leave, while assistant Scott Kellacher is recovering from serious illness.
